3. Conor Clapton
Eric Clapton with his four-year-old son Conor. Shortly after this photo was taken, Conor died after falling out of a 53rd-story window. Conor and his mother were visiting a friend in a luxurious 53rd-story apartment in New York. They were waiting for his father to arrive, who had promised to take Conor to the zoo. The apartment had panoramic windows. The lock on one of the windows was broken, and the cleaner decided to open one of the windows wide open to air out the room. The child ran around the apartment waiting for his father, followed closely by a nanny, and his mother went to check the fax. When the nanny with Conor showed up at the door of the very room with the open picture window, the janitor began to explain that the window was open. Before he could finish speaking, Conor jumped up and rushed to the window, not realizing that it was open.
Eric Clapton dedicated the song Tears in Heaven to the tragic death of his son.

8. Ian Curtis
The last known photo of English singer and Joy Division frontman Ian Curtis, taken before his suicide in 1980. This photo was taken for a passport the musician planned to use during the band's first North American tour. He died the night before the scheduled departure.

10. Princess Diana
On August 31, 1997, Diana suffered fatal injuries in a car crash in the Pont de l'Alma tunnel in Paris. The second photo shows her car leaving the Ritz Hotel. The picture shows the princess turning around at the pursuing paparazzi at around 00:20. Seconds after this shot, the car flew into the tunnel, where the driver lost control and crashed into a support pillar. Diana suffered fatal injuries and died in the hospital that morning.

13. Bob Marley
This photo of Bob Marley was taken in Munich a few months before his death on May 11, 1981. At the time, he weighed only 35 kilograms. Marley was diagnosed with melanoma, which initially developed under his toenail and later metastasized throughout his body.
14. Muhammad Ali
This photo of Muhammad Ali was taken on May 22, 2016, by his daughter Hana. Ali was hospitalized with a respiratory infection on June 2, 2016. Although initially assessed as satisfactory, his condition rapidly deteriorated, and the following day he died at the age of 74 from septic shock.

17. Robin Williams
This is one of the last images of Robin Williams taken during his lifetime, taken in July 2014. The actor battled a severe form of dementia that left him with hallucinations, panic attacks, and memory loss. On August 11, 2014, he committed suicide by hanging himself in his California home.
